GEOL 2060 - GEOMORPHOLOGYMinimum Credits: 4 Maximum Credits: 4 This course is a survey of the major landform features found on the earth's surface. Each landform type is first described qualitatively and then examined in terms of the processes, such as stream flow or glacial activity, which cause its development. The purpose of the course is to familiarize students with geomorphic principles. Academic Career: Graduate Course Component: Lecture Grade Component: Grad LG/SNC Basis
